MARKETING ASSISTANT

ROLE OVERVIEW

This is a varied and hands-on role. The Marketing Assistant must be equally adept at generating original marketing ideas and fulfilling strategic projects as well as creating tactical assets and managing content development.

Working closely with the Group Marketing Director, as an integral part of Gray Dawes Group’s Marketing Team, the overall remit of the Marketing Assistant is to help market the various business units of the Gray Dawes Group. 

The primary role is to provide a fully rounded marketing support service to internal stakeholders. This encompasses all Gray Dawes Group brands in order to increase awareness of our various service offerings, gain market share and help develop revenues through new and existing business streams.  

The role will also help the Marketing Team support external client commissions via our Square1 brand.

The type of projects undertaken by the team include marketing strategy and planning, asset creation (corporate identity assets, websites, presentations, promotional collateral), brand development and creative communications.

As part of a small marketing team, flexibility is crucial. It’s vital that the role is versatile and supports other members of the Marketing Team.

Responsible to: Group Marketing Director

MARKETING

Strategical and tactical project development and implementation, across all company brands, including:

  • Helping to create marketing campaigns and tactically implement them.
  • Creative development of materials, collateral and assets, working with the Team on campaign design and application.
  • Preparation of presentation material – PowerPoint presentations, newsletters, proposal document formatting.
  • Updating Gray Dawes Group websites and creating new campaign landing pages.
  • Development of communication assets, including newsletter articles, staff communications and client projects.
  • Support content creation and development, such as blogs, thought leadership and whitepaper articles.
  • Manage social media accounts by posting and responding to engagements in line with our strategy.
  • Work closely with the rest of the Marketing Team to produce communication assets in various formats, including print, digital, video, social and presentations.

KEY SKILLS

  • Good educational record (ideally to degree level).

  • Minimum 2 years career experience in a similar role or apprenticeship.

  • Excellent understanding of the principles of marketing.

  • Practical experience with web and digital marketing.

  • Social media proficient across multiple platforms.

  • Good level of computer literacy (PC and Mac an advantage).

  • Proficient in office software: particularly Microsoft PowerPoint, Word, Outlook.

  • Proficient in Adobe Creative Cloud software, particularly Photoshop, InDesign and Illustrator.

  • Apple Mac OS proficiency is an advantage, including Keynote.

  • Familiar with CMS software, in particular WordPress.

  • Understanding of HTML, particularly in connection with email marketing, is an advantage, as is use of Mailchimp. 

  • Excellent communication skills, both verbal and written (including copywritng and proof reading) skills.

  • Ability to present information and respond to questions from groups, managers, clients, trade bodies.

  • Hands-on approach. 

  • Accuracy and attention to detail.

  • Good project management skills.

  • Ability to work self-motivated and as part of a team and alone.

  • A hunger to learn and the ability to flourish in a dynamic, high-growth, entrepreneurial environment.
